Description:
This two-book series includes a wealth of material used to teach harmony and theory in college-level courses by George Heussenstamm, author of the Norton Manual of Musical Notation. Part 2 - Chromatic introduces readers to modulation and more advanced harmonies, covering: secondary dominants; borrowed chords; the Neapolitan 6th chord; augmented 6th chords; 9th, 11th and 13th chords; and more. In addition to text, the book features many musical examples that illustrate the concepts, and exercises that allow readers to test and apply their knowledge.
